Conservation: Amatitlania septemfasciata est évalué par l\'Union Internationale pour la Conservation de la Nature dans la Liste Rouge des espèces menacées comme étant (LC) Peu menacée (2019). While part of the area of distribution of Amatitlania septemfasciata is located inside biosphere reserves in Costa Rica, the lowlands in the southern part of their range is however located in the banana plantations area of Costa Rica in the Limon province, where rivers have been severely affected by their modification, the fertilizers and insecticides used in the banana farming industry. Having this cichlid such a reduced distribution range, this can be of concern to the populations’ stability.
